Quick heads-up on Pinwheel UI versioning: we cut a minor release every sprint, and anything touching component props needs a changeset file in the PR. No changeset, no merge — the bot will nag you. Majors are rare and go through the design council first. The full policy, with examples of what counts as breaking, lives on the internal page below.

wiki page, bahip-yahip: https://grafana.qirvanlabs.corp/browse/display/projects/cc3a1b9dbfc9

Subject: Ownership change for BranchSweeper

Heads up before your next review cycle: the stale-branch cleanup bot (BranchSweeper) is moving out of the Platform Tools rotation. It now deletes branches inactive for 90 days instead of 60, and the dry-run report posts to the repo wiki weekly. If you see unexpected deletions flagged in a PR, don't merge around them — escalate first. Going forward, all questions, config changes, and incident escalations for BranchSweeper go to one owner.

signatory, yahog-badug: Quenix Ulaael

## Artifact Signing — SDK Parity Notes (Weekly Sync)

Kestrel SDK for Android reached parity with the Swift client this sprint: offline queueing, batched telemetry, and retry semantics now match. Both SDKs ship as signed artifacts from the same pipeline. Remaining gap: background sync throttling, targeted next sprint. Verify both release bundles before tagging. Both artifacts validate against the shared signing key below.

signing key of kawig-fafog = bky19_6Fypv1qws7J8qJtaYjX

## 2.14.1 — Key rotation

Rotated the signing key for the Coldharbor upload pipeline following the quarterly schedule. This release also improves encoding detection for uploaded text files: UTF-16 without BOM is now handled, and the Latin-1 fallback logs a warning instead of silently transcoding. Old signatures remain valid through next sprint. New artifacts are verified against the key below.

deploy key for yadup-badug: bky6_rLH3qD